Q: Is 34,708,179 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 34,708,179 is a composite number.

Why is 34,708,179 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 34,708,179 can be evenly divided by 1 3 11 33 1,051,763 3,155,289 11,569,393 and 34,708,179, with no remainder.

Since 34,708,179 cannot be divided by just 1 and 34,708,179, it is a composite number.
